I know they mean the same thing, but what name do you like better? I like Super Moderator better. I don't know why, just do. xD
It does, but if you're going for professionalism I would use a custom one, something even more professional. Global is more professional, but I'm sure with some time you could come up with something very professional.
I like the name "global" better, but I use a different staff system, and all my moderators have global moderation powers. It is easier that way, I think.